Overview

Explore the potential of Augmented Reality (AR) to revolutionize everyday life in this 49-minute conference talk from the 35th Chaos Communication Congress (35C3). Delve into how AR enhances physical reality with virtual content, offering applications in navigation, travel, education, and more. Examine AR's ability to make complex technology more understandable by visualizing data flows and connections. Consider the challenges AR presents, including privacy concerns, data security issues, and potential societal impacts. Compare AR's practical applications to Virtual Reality's entertainment focus. Gain insights into current AR research and development, and discuss the psychological and sociological implications of widespread AR adoption. Suitable for both AR novices and those interested in cutting-edge mixed reality advancements, this talk provides a comprehensive overview of AR's promises and pitfalls in bridging the gap between physical and digital worlds.
